Both HYCM and IG off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ts for Sudan’s Muslim traders. HYCM automatically provides swap-free status on all accounts for clients from Muslim-majority countries, including Sudan, without any additional request. IG requires you to contact customer support to activate the swap-free feature, which is then applied to your account. Both accounts comply with Sharia law by not charging or paying overnight interest. For Sudan traders who value convenience, HYCM’s automatic setup is preferable, while IG’s process is still straightforward. Importantly, both brokers maintain these accounts for as long as you trade, with no hidden fees.

Who Should Use Which Broker? - Sudan Guide

Choose HYCM if you...

  • Are a beginner trader looking for a simple platform and account setup.
  • Prefer automatic Islamic account activation without extra steps.
  • Value Arabic-language customer support for easier communication.
  • Want fixed spreads to avoid cost surprises during volatile markets.

Choose IG if you...

  • Are an active trader needing lower spreads and faster execution.
  • Prefer a more advanced platform with extensive charting tools.
  • Want a broker with a stronger regulatory reputation (FCA).
  • Trade high volumes and benefit from IG’s cost efficiency.
